AMAG Austria Metall AG  (LTS:0Q7L) Long-Term Debt Explanation

Long-Term Debt is the sum of the carrying values as of the balance sheet date of all long-term debt, which is debt initially having maturities due after one year or beyond the operating cycle, if longer, but excluding the portions thereof scheduled to be repaid within one year or the normal operating cycle, if longer. Long-Term Debt includes notes payable, bonds payable, mortgage loans, convertible debt, subordinated debt and other types of long term debt.

AMAG Austria Metall AG Business Description

Other Exchanges AM8:GermanyAMAG:Austria
Address Lamprechtshausener Strasse 61, Ranshofen, AUT, A-5282
AMAG Austria Metall AG is engaged in the production, processing and distribution of aluminium, aluminium semi-finished products and cast products. The company operates through four segments: I) Metal, producing and marketing primary aluminium and managing price risk; ii) Casting, manufacturing aluminium casting alloys for automotive, engineering, and electrical industries; iii) Rolling, producing aluminium sheets, coils, and plates; and iv) Service, providing centralized operational and management support across the group. The majority of the company's revenue is derived from the Rolling segment. Its geographical divisions include Austria, Western Europe, Rest of Europe, North America, and Asia, Oceania and other.
